Additionally, the New Mexico Economic Development Department's (NMEDD) Science and Technology Division is responsible for promoting research and development in the state, making it a relevant state agency for this grant type. ## Leveraging New Mexico's Research Strengths New Mexico is home to several world-class research institutions, including the Los Alamos National Laboratory (LANL) and Sandia National Laboratories. These institutions have a strong track record of conducting cutting-edge research in areas such as cybersecurity, advanced materials, and renewable energy. The state's research infrastructure is further enhanced by its universities, including the University of New Mexico and New Mexico State University, which offer a range of research programs and resources. The state's frontier counties, which are characterized by low population density and limited access to resources, present a unique opportunity for research projects focused on rural development and community resilience. New Mexico's geographic location also makes it an ideal location for research projects that require a southwestern U.S. perspective, such as studies on border region issues or regional climate change impacts.
